Crawl Space Solutions
In the greater Virginia Beach area, many of the homes were built with crawl space areas instead of basements. For many years, these were built with open vents to the outside where were intended to help air flow into the space and keep it dry. Unfortunately, this is rarely what happens. Having open vents allows water to get in during rain and snow storms and then it never leaves which results in the humidity level staying too high which can foster the growth of mildew. We have found that up to ½ of the air in your home can come up through the crawl space so ensuring the crawl space is closed off from the weather and controlling excess humidity can improve the overall air quality in your home.
We have been dealing with crawl spaces as long as we have been in business and we know the most efficient way to close them off and control high humidity. This is done using a process known as encapsulation which is the installation of a thick liner or vapor barrier, occasionally installed with insulation products, which are thick plastic and vinyl sheets as well as covers to close off existing vents and a sturdy door that can close off the area completely and stop any excess moisture from entering. Encapsulation will also stop bugs and animals from moving in your crawl space which will help keep any appliances there safe and allow you to use it for storage. Once your crawl space is encapsulated, if you need it we can install a system of sagging floor jacks to level sagging floors above the crawl space.
Structural Foundation Repair
The homes foundation is quite possibly one of, if not the, most important parts. It not only supports the structure itself but it also creates the basement walls. When there are foundation problems, they will generally show themselves as stair stepping cracks in your outside brickwork, cracks that run along the foundation or along the basement walls. You may also notice that your windows or doors will stick when you open or close them or there may be cracks at the corners of them. While these issues may not seem serious at first, they are all indicative of a sinking or settling foundation and it is important to have an expert evaluate the foundation for specific problems to determine if a repair needs to be installed.
Thankfully, many foundation problems are caused by similar things and our professionals are very good at tracking down those problems. We can implement a repair solution that is for your particular problem to permanently repair and stabilize the foundation or walls. If the problem is a settling foundation, we can implement a system of foundation piers to correct the problem. The location and amount of sinking will determine if we use helical or push piers. Both types of piers are very strong and are able to stabilize your foundation.
